Flying Eagles Star Mustapha Abdullahi Set For Talks With Moroccan Club Difaa Hassani El Jadidi
Published: December 17, 2015
Nigeria Under 23 international Mustapha Abdullahi is on the verge of a move to Moroccan top - flight club Difaâ Hassani El Jadidi (DHJ), according to his agent Babawo Mohammed.
The left - back has been issued a Moroccan visa and will fly out with his representative to the North African country in the coming days to conclude talks with the Botola Pro team.
“Mustapha Abdullahi is wanted by Difaâ Hassani El Jadidi . He has been issued a visa to Morocco and will travel today if he is sent a flight ticket today, ” Babawo Mohammed told allnigeriasoccer.com.
“No, he is not going for trial, he has been told to come and sign the contract. ”
Ahead of his imminent move to Difaâ Hassani El Jadidi (DHJ), Abduallhi is in Katsina undergoing individual training.
The 19 - year - old starred for the Dream Team VI at the All - Africa Games and was on target in the last minute against Senegal in the group phase.
